MUSCOGEE COUNTY PROBATE COURT – Quick Facts

  • The Muscogee County Probate Court is located at 100 10TH STREET, in downtown Columbus.
  • The passport services are typically available Monday through Friday, 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M; confirm exact hours before visiting.
  • Metered street parking is available, costing $1.25 per hour, or use the RiverCenter Parking Garage at 900 Broadway.
  • Bus routes #1, #3, and #7 stop nearby on 10th Street and Broadway.
  • Appointments are highly recommended to minimize wait times and ensure staff availability.
  • A passport photo service is not available on-site; Janus RX at 421 12th Street offers passport photos.
  • You can apply for new passports and passport renewals (if eligible) at this location.
  • Bring all required documents, including proof of U.S. citizenship, a valid photo ID, and passport photos.
  • Pay the application fee via check or money order made payable to the U.S. Department of State.

Location & How to Get Here

🚗 From Downtown

Located at MUSCOGEE COUNTY PROBATE COURT at 100 10TH STREET. Easy access from major highways.

🅿️ Parking Info

Parking near the Muscogee County Probate Court can be challenging, particularly during peak business hours. Metered street parking is available along 10th Street and 1st Avenue, costing $1.25 per hour, with a two-hour time limit enforced Monday through Friday from 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M. The RiverCenter Parking Garage, located at 900 Broadway, offers a more secure option, charging $8 per day. It’s approximately a 4-block walk south to the court from the garage. A smaller, 47-space free parking lot is available on 9th Street between 1st Avenue and Broadway, about 0.3 miles from the courthouse, but spaces fill up quickly, especially before 10 AM. During the summer months, be prepared for high temperatures and potential thunderstorms; consider parking in the garage to avoid prolonged exposure to the heat. In winter, sidewalks can become slippery due to ice, so wear appropriate footwear. Arriving early for your appointment is always a good strategy to secure parking and avoid rushing. For appointments scheduled around lunchtime, be aware that parking availability decreases as people visit nearby restaurants.

🚌 Public Transit

Public transportation provides a convenient alternative to driving to the Muscogee County Probate Court. The Columbus Transit System (CTS) operates several bus routes that stop within a short walking distance of the courthouse. Bus routes #1, #3, and #7 all have stops at the intersection of 10th Street and Broadway, directly across the street from the courthouse. Service frequency varies, but buses typically run every 30 minutes on weekdays and every hour on weekends. A single ride costs $1.25, and a day pass is available for $3. The CTS also offers monthly passes for frequent riders. The nearest CTS Transit Center is located at 6th Avenue and 10th Street, approximately a 5-block walk west of the courthouse. From the Transit Center, walk east along 10th Street to reach the courthouse. All CTS buses are equipped with wheelchair lifts and designated seating for individuals with disabilities. The courthouse itself is also fully accessible, with ramps and elevators available.

How to Apply for a Passport at MUSCOGEE COUNTY PROBATE COURT

Follow these simple steps to apply for your passport at the MUSCOGEE COUNTY PROBATE COURT’s office at 100 10TH STREET. The entire process typically takes 20-30 minutes with all required documents.

1

Gather Your Documents

Collect your proof of citizenship (birth certificate), photo ID, passport photos, and payment. See the complete checklist below.

2

Visit During Business Hours

Walk into MUSCOGEE COUNTY PROBATE COURT (100 10TH STREET) 8:30-15:30. We recommend arriving before closing. Call ahead at 7066534333.0 to check wait times.

3

Submit Your Application

The acceptance agent will review your documents, verify your identity, witness your signature on Form DS-11, and collect payment (check or money order).

4

Wait for Processing

Your application is mailed to a federal processing center. Expect 12-13 weeks for routine service (or 7-9 weeks for expedited at +$60). Track status at travel.state.gov.

What to Expect at MUSCOGEE COUNTY PROBATE COURT

Inside Muscogee County Probate Court, you’ll find a blend of historical architecture and modern service efficiency. The passport application section is located just inside the main entrance on the south side of the building, accessible directly from 10th Street. As you enter, you will see a designated check-in counter to your left, specifically labeled ‘Passport Applications.’ Here, you’ll present your appointment confirmation (if applicable) and a staff member will provide you with the necessary forms, or confirm you have all required documentation if you’ve pre-filled them. Expect a brief security screening upon entry, which includes a standard bag check.

The waiting area features comfortable seating and informational brochures about passport requirements. A typical appointment, once you’re called, lasts between 18 and 22 minutes, depending on the complexity of your application and any questions you may have. The layout is designed to ensure privacy and confidentiality during the application process. The passport processing area is separated from the main waiting area by a low partition. Muscogee County Probate Court is ADA compliant, offering wheelchair access, accessible restrooms, and designated parking spaces nearby for individuals with disabilities.
